Ether-Uprotector 使用教程
1. 项目的目录结构及介绍
Ether-Uprotector 是一个集成化的 Unity 项目保护方案,支持 Mono 和 IL2CPP 平台。以下是项目的目录结构及其介绍:
Ether-Uprotector/
├── Configs/
│ └── ... # 配置文件目录
├── Ether-UnityAsset/
│ └── ... # Unity 资产目录
├── Ether_IL2CPP/
│ └── ... # IL2CPP 相关文件
├── Ether_IL2CPP_Auto/
│ └── ... # 自动 IL2CPP 配置
├── Ether_IL2CPP_GUI/
│ └── ... # IL2CPP GUI 配置
├── Ether_Obfuscator/
│ └── ... # 混淆器相关文件
├── Ether_Uprotector/
│ └── ... # Unity 保护器相关文件
├── Unity Project/
│ └── Ether_2019_4_32_f1/
│ └── ... # Unity 项目示例
├── Uprotector-Hub/
│ └── ... # 保护器中心
├── pics/
│ └── ... # 图片资源
├── .gitignore
├── Ether.sln
├── LICENSE
├── README.md
├── README_zh-cn.md
└── logo.png
目录结构说明
Configs/
: 包含项目的配置文件。Ether-UnityAsset/
: 包含 Unity 资产文件。Ether_IL2CPP/
: 包含 IL2CPP 相关文件。Ether_IL2CPP_Auto/
: 包含自动 IL2CPP 配置文件。Ether_IL2CPP_GUI/
: 包含 IL2CPP GUI 配置文件。Ether_Obfuscator/
: 包含混淆器相关文件。Ether_Uprotector/
: 包含 Unity 保护器相关文件。Unity Project/
: 包含 Unity 项目示例。Uprotector-Hub/
: 包含保护器中心文件。pics/
: 包含图片资源。.gitignore
: Git 忽略文件。Ether.sln
: 解决方案文件。LICENSE
: 许可证文件。README.md
: 英文自述文件。README_zh-cn.md
: 中文自述文件。logo.png
: 项目 logo。
2. 项目的启动文件介绍
项目的启动文件主要是 Ether.sln
,这是一个 Visual Studio 解决方案文件,用于启动和管理整个项目。通过打开这个文件,开发者可以在 Visual Studio 中加载并运行项目。
3. 项目的配置文件介绍
项目的配置文件主要位于 Configs/
目录下。这些配置文件用于设置项目的各种参数,包括混淆、保护和编译选项。具体的配置文件及其作用如下:
Ether_IL2CPP_Auto/
: 包含自动 IL2CPP 配置文件,用于自动化配置 IL2CPP 编译选项。Ether_IL2CPP_GUI/
: 包含 IL2CPP GUI 配置文件,用于通过图形界面配置 IL2CPP 选项。Ether_Obfuscator/
: 包含混淆器配置文件,用于设置代码混淆的参数。Ether_Uprotector/
: 包含 Unity 保护器配置文件,用于设置 Unity 项目的保护选项。
这些配置文件通常包含详细的注释,帮助开发者理解和设置各种参数。
以上是 Ether-Uprotector 项目的目录结构、启动文件和配置文件的介绍。希望这份教程能帮助你更好地理解和使用该项目。